The Beaufort County 2% Accommodations Tax Committee convened on April 8, 2025, to discuss funding initiatives related to the 250th anniversary of the American Revolution in South Carolina. Rich Thomas, representing the Beaufort County 250 Committee, outlined their mission to educate and engage the public about the significant role of South Carolina, particularly Beaufort County, during the Revolutionary War.

Thomas expressed gratitude for the opportunity to submit a second funding application, highlighting the committee's ongoing efforts to develop a series of initiatives over several years. The current request focuses on the first phase of their plan, which spans from 2025 to 2026, and includes funding for new projects that have emerged since their initial application. Notably, the committee has received a $181,000 grant from the South Carolina 250 Commission, which requires a matching contribution of $53,500.

Among the proposed initiatives are a Veterans Day celebration at Waterfront Park, exhibits on the Battle of Yamacraw Bluff and the Battle of Bloody Point, and a collaboration with the Beaufort County Library System to create patriot exhibits. Additionally, the committee plans to produce educational bookmarks for local schools featuring 15 patriots from the Beaufort District.

The meeting also addressed logistical aspects of event planning, including electronic registration for events and data collection for hotel stays related to these initiatives. Thomas noted that the first major event is scheduled for July 2025, with several activities planned throughout the year.

Looking ahead, Thomas discussed future funding strategies, including applications for additional grants from Hilton Head and Bluffton. He emphasized a significant upcoming project related to the Grays Hill Battlefield, which marks the first victory of the patriots in a land battle during the Revolution. This initiative is set to begin fundraising efforts in 2026, contingent on obtaining necessary approvals from local authorities.
